Chief of the Spychangers. A relative of Fire Convoy, Artfire has worked together with him for a long time. He comes across as exceptionally hard-boiled regarding duty, but in fact is very concerned for his subordinates. Able to control flames at will. |

| Recolors: This mold was recolored from Blowout (1995), Go-Bot Frenzy (1995), Go-Bot Megatron (1995), Hot Shot (2001), Jusco Clear Artfire (2000, Japan), KB Clear Hot Shot (2002), and was later recolored into Clear Super Art Fire (2003, Japan) and KB Recolor Clear Hot Shot (2003). |
|||||
| Remolds: This figure was never remolded. | |||||
| Name Reuses: The name Artfire was reassigned from Targetmaster Artfire (1987, Japan). | |||||
